Wound Care
Pharm
| Question | Answer |
|---|---|
| Large group of microorganisms | Fungi |
| Four types: Cutaneous, subcutaneous, superficial, systemic | Mycotic infection |
| Nephrotoxic, reserved for severe systemic infections, given IV slowly over 4-6 hours with a test dose | Amphotericin B |
| Hepatotoxic, superficial and systemic treatment, candidiasis treatment | Fluconazole |
| Administration: Oral, swish and swallow | Nystatin |
| Topical, chronic ulcers and burns | Santyl |
| Topical antimicrobial, treat and prevent bacterial skin infections in patients with wounds and burns | Silver Sulfadiazine |
| Removal of dead skin tissue | Enzymatic debridement |
| Antiemetics, antihistamines, antipyretics and corticosteroids | Pretreatment for Amphotericin B |
| Fluconazole, miconazole, ketoconazole | Antifungal drugs |
